Output ddcaf123c75372b584c91d923988bc57b0e77667249120d46aef47025517a1a1:42

value
109536
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 13293c7db07c7dc5f41e9ef35edadcdc4b6aa2ad OP_EQUALVERIFY OP_CHECKSIG
address
12kKEnyRmYSCNVBNZfiDbTNxnpokP9VxTt
transaction
ddcaf123c75372b584c91d923988bc57b0e77667249120d46aef47025517a1a1
spent
true